#20bd10 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#20bd10 is composed of 12.5% red, 74.1% green and 6.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 91.5%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 114.5 degrees, a saturation of 84.4% and a lightness of 40.2%. #20bd10 color hex could be obtained by blending #40ff20 with #007b00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c00.

#20bd10 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#20bd10 has RGB values of R:32, G:189, B:16 and CMYK values of C:0.83, M:0, Y:0.92,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 2145552.

Hex triplet 20bd10 #20bd10
RGB Decimal 32, 189, 16 rgb(32,189,16)
RGB Percent 12.5, 74.1, 6.3 rgb(12.5%,74.1%,6.3%)
CMYK 83, 0, 92, 26
HSL 114.5°, 84.4, 40.2 hsl(114.5,84.4%,40.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 114.5°, 91.5, 74.1
Web Safe 33cc00 #33cc00
CIE-LAB 67.08, -66.336, 64.733
XYZ 18.886, 36.738, 6.586
xyY 0.304, 0.591, 36.738
CIE-LCH 67.08, 92.686, 135.701
CIE-LUV 67.08, -60.814, 80.529
Hunter-Lab 60.612, -50.452, 35.986
Binary 00100000, 10111101, 00010000

Shades and Tints of #20bd10

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010801 is the darkest color, while #f6fef5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#20bd10

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#606e5f is the less saturated color, while #13cd00 is the most saturated one.
